Root Beer Float Pops

From Erin Cooks.

Ready In: 15 mins

Serves: 6-8

Directions

  1. Pour cold root beer into a pitcher and put it in the freezer for 10 minutes. (This will make it very cold reduce the ice cream melt factor).
  2. Put a cherry in each mold. Pour some root beer into each mold until it is half full.
  3. Gently lower a small scoop of ice cream into each pop mold so it is about three quarters full.
  4. Slowly add more root beer until the molds are full. Scoop off the foam with a spoon. Freeze for at least 6 hours.
  5. Remove from the freezer; let stand at room temperature for 5 minutes before removing the pops from the molds.
